What is the ICD 10 code for shoulder impingement?

Impingement syndrome of unspecified shoulder M75. 40 is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is for reimbursement purposes.

How do you get shoulder impingement?

Shoulder impingement occurs when the tendon rubs against the acromion. The causes of this impingement include: Your tendon is torn or swollen. This can be due to overuse from repetitive activity of the shoulder, injury or from age-related wear and tear.

  • Is a torn rotator cuff always painful?

    Like a rotator cuff tear, rotator cuff tendinosis does not always cause pain, especially early on in the disease course. If pain is present, it’s often described as a dull, aching pain that worsens at night and with certain shoulder movements, like reaching out or behind the back.

    What are the symptoms of rotator cuff tear?

    The most common symptoms of a rotator cuff tear include: Pain at rest and at night, particularly if lying on the affected shoulder. Pain when lifting and lowering your arm or with specific movements. Weakness when lifting or rotating your arm. Crepitus or crackling sensation when moving your shoulder in certain positions.

    What causes rotator cuff pain?

    Causes of Rotator Cuff Injuries. Most of the time, rotator cuff injuries are caused by repetitive stress on the rotator cuff, or degeneration caused by aging. Such repetitive stress can include injuries sustained from sports, particularly those that require a lot of shoulder movement such as baseball, tennis, swimming, weightlifting, and football.
